135/348 = ≈38.79%
Rounded to 2 decimal places.
A value like 135/348, or about 38.79%, could describe how many students in a school walk or bike to class. It might also represent the share of survey responses that support an idea, products sold during a promotion, or seats filled at an event.
To picture it quickly, imagine a group of 100 items with about 39 highlighted. Since it is a little less than 40%, you can think of it as slightly more than three-eighths of the whole.
A common mistake is treating 38.79% as if it were 0.3879 items or people. Percentages describe a portion of a total, so the actual number of people or objects must still be a whole number, even when the percentage includes decimals.
